IMRISNV provides intraprocedural MR images that can be used with real-time fluoroscopy to assist catheter navigation, which may in turn reduce the dose of radiation during the intervention and minimize the amount of contrast required for angiography.
Throughout the procedure, the patient remains stationary on the table while alternating between imaging modalities, which enhances safety for the patient and the clinical team.

Rapid assessment and treatment of stroke is critical. With its high field MR scanner, IMRISNV provides the ability to promptly identify stroke patients who are likely to benefit from immediate intervention. MR imaging and perfusion/diffusion mismatch analysis accurately identify areas of salvageable brain tissue during a stroke and can assist clinicians in quickly determining specific intervention strategies.
IMRISNV provides the ability to visualize the structure and condition of arteries and to quickly assess the condition of a patient's brain tissue before, during and after elective neurovascular interventions for:
- Aneurysms
- Arteriovenous malformations
- Vasospastic and stenotic arteries

After initial MR scanning, image-guided intervention can commence immediately using the bi-plane angiography system without moving the patient from the table. During and immediately after the procedure, new MR images can be taken to assess treatment and to determine if further intervention is required. The single integrated system eliminates patient transport between imaging modalities and streamlines workflow.
